I got a yote and a coon that I just skinned. Not sure if I am going to get to fleshing tonight and I have appointments the next two day's.
Do they have to be fleshed right away or will they last a couple of days?

wrap them up in bread bags freeze them and then when your ready you can flesh them. Leaving them hang around to long can lead to fur slippage which means the fur starts falling out.

I often wait a day before fleshing,that way the fat sets up and makes less of a mess.
